A-1metoikesiaNounG3350

"a change of abode, or a carrying away by force" (meta, implying "change," oikia, "a dwelling"), is used only of the carrying away to Babylon, Mat 1:1-12, Mat 1:17.

B-1metoikizoVerbG3351

akin to A, is used of the removal of Abraham into Canaan, Act 7:4, and of the carrying into Babylon, Act 7:43.
